// Test fixture for testing BreadcrumbManagerBrowserAgent class.
class BreadcrumbManagerBrowserAgentTest : public BrowserWithTestWindowTest {
protected:
BreadcrumbManagerBrowserAgentTest() {
scoped_feature_list_.InitWithFeatures({breadcrumbs::kLogBreadcrumbs}, {});
}
void SetUp() override {
BrowserWithTestWindowTest::SetUp();
breadcrumb_service_ =
static_cast<breadcrumbs::BreadcrumbManagerKeyedService*>(
BreadcrumbManagerKeyedServiceFactory::GetForBrowserContext(
profile()));
}
void InsertTab(Browser* browser) {
std::unique_ptr<content::WebContents> contents =
content::WebContentsTester::CreateTestWebContents(profile(), nullptr);
browser->tab_strip_model()->AppendWebContents(std::move(contents),
/*foreground=*/true);
}
std::list<std::string> GetEvents() const {
return breadcrumb_service_->GetEvents(/*event_count_limit=*/0);
}
private:
base::test::ScopedFeatureList scoped_feature_list_;
raw_ptr<breadcrumbs::BreadcrumbManagerKeyedService> breadcrumb_service_ =
nullptr;
};
// Tests that an event logged by the BrowserAgent is returned with events for
// the associated tab.
TEST_F(BreadcrumbManagerBrowserAgentTest, LogEvent) {
ASSERT_EQ(0u, GetEvents().size());
InsertTab(browser());
EXPECT_EQ(1u, GetEvents().size());
}
// Tests that events logged through BrowserAgents associated with different
// Browser instances are returned with events for the associated tab and are
// uniquely identifiable.
TEST_F(BreadcrumbManagerBrowserAgentTest, MultipleBrowsers) {
ASSERT_EQ(0u, GetEvents().size());
// Insert tab into `browser`.
InsertTab(browser());
// Create and set up second Browser.
Browser::CreateParams create_params(profile(), false);
std::unique_ptr<BrowserWindow> test_window = CreateBrowserWindow();
create_params.window = test_window.get();
std::unique_ptr<Browser> browser2(Browser::Create(create_params));
EXPECT_TRUE(browser2);
// Insert tab into `browser2`.
InsertTab(browser2.get());
const std::list<std::string> events = GetEvents();
EXPECT_EQ(2u, events.size());
const std::string event1 = events.front();
const std::string event2 = events.back();
// Separately compare the start and end of the event strings to ensure
// uniqueness at both the Browser and tab layer.
const size_t event1_split_pos = event1.find("Insert");
const size_t event2_split_pos = event2.find("Insert");
// The start of the string must be unique to differentiate the associated
// Browser object by including the BreadcrumbManagerBrowserAgent's
// `unique_id_`.
// (The timestamp will match due to TimeSource::MOCK_TIME in the `task_env_`.)
const std::string event1_browser_part = event1.substr(event1_split_pos);
const std::string event2_browser_part = event2.substr(event2_split_pos);
EXPECT_NE(event1_browser_part, event2_browser_part);
// The end of the string must be unique because the tabs are different
// and that needs to be represented in the event string.
const std::string event1_tab_part =
event1.substr(event1_split_pos, event1.length() - event1_split_pos);
const std::string event2_tab_part =
event2.substr(event2_split_pos, event2.length() - event2_split_pos);
EXPECT_NE(event1_tab_part, event2_tab_part);
// Empty `browser2`'s tab strip so that it can be destroyed.
browser2->tab_strip_model()->CloseAllTabs();
}
// Tests batch closing.
TEST_F(BreadcrumbManagerBrowserAgentTest, BatchOperations) {
InsertTab(browser());
InsertTab(browser());
// Close multiple tabs.
browser()->tab_strip_model()->CloseAllTabs();
const std::list<std::string> events = GetEvents();
ASSERT_EQ(3u, events.size());
EXPECT_NE(std::string::npos, events.back().find("Closed 2 tabs"))
<< events.back();
}
